Susan Caroline Melton 1833–1910 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 21 Mar 1833

Birth Location: Alabama, USA

Death Date: Sep 1910

Death Location: Itawamba, Mississippi, USA

Father: Robert Melton

Mother: Anna Sheffield

Spouse(s): John Hare

Children(s): James Hare, Finis Hare, Alonzo Hare

The story of Susan Caroline Melton began in 1833 in Alabama, USA. Susan Caroline Melton married John Spencer Hare, and had children including Alonzo Paul Hare, Finis D Hare, James Henry Hare. Susan Caroline Melton passed away in 1910 in Itawamba, Mississippi, USA.
